Social Media Strategies
Social media is a goldmine for course creators looking to connect with potential students. It's not just about posting links to your courses; it's about creating a vibrant, engaging presence that draws people in.
One key strategy is to use platform-specific features. For instance, Instagram Reels and TikTok videos are perfect for quick, eye-catching educational snippets. These short-form videos can give a taste of your teaching style and course content.
Another effective approach is to host live Q&A sessions. This allows you to interact directly with your audience, answer their questions, and showcase your expertise. It's a great way to build trust and credibility.
Don't forget about social media groups and communities. By participating in relevant discussions and sharing valuable insights, you can establish yourself as a thought leader in your field. This subtle form of marketing can be incredibly powerful in attracting students to your courses.
Engaging Video Content
Video content is king in the world of online education, and it's not hard to see why. It's engaging, informative, and can convey complex ideas in a digestible format. But not all video content is created equal.
The key to success is creating videos that are both educational and entertaining. This could mean using animations to explain difficult concepts, incorporating humor into your presentations, or using storytelling techniques to make your content more relatable.
Consider creating a series of "teaser" videos for your courses. These short clips can give potential students a sneak peek at what they'll learn, piquing their interest and encouraging them to sign up.
Interactive videos are also gaining traction. Tools that allow you to add quizzes, polls, or clickable elements within your videos can boost engagement and make the learning experience more immersive.
Remember, consistency is crucial. Regular video uploads, whether on YouTube, your course platform, or social media, keep your audience engaged and coming back for more.

Email Marketing Tactics
Email marketing might seem old school, but it's still one of the most effective ways to promote your online courses. The key is to use it strategically and avoid coming across as spammy.
Start by building a quality email list. Offer something valuable, like a free mini-course or an ebook, in exchange for email addresses. This ensures that your list is filled with people genuinely interested in your content.
Segmentation is crucial for effective email marketing. Divide your list based on factors like interests, past purchases, or engagement levels. This allows you to send targeted messages that resonate with each group.
Use automation to your advantage. Set up welcome sequences for new subscribers, nurture sequences for potential students, and re-engagement campaigns for those who haven't interacted with your emails in a while.
Don't forget to optimize your emails for mobile devices. With more people checking emails on their phones, a mobile-friendly design is essential for success.
Influencer Collaborations
Partnering with influencers can give your course marketing a significant boost. It's all about finding the right match and creating mutually beneficial relationships.
Start by identifying influencers in your niche. Look for those whose audience aligns with your target students. Remember, a smaller influencer with a highly engaged audience can often be more effective than a larger one with less engagement.
When reaching out to influencers, focus on how you can provide value to them and their audience. Offer them a free spot in your course, or consider co-creating content that benefits both of your audiences.
Consider different collaboration formats. This could include guest appearances in each other's courses, joint webinars, or social media takeovers. The key is to find creative ways to leverage each other's strengths and audiences.
Always be transparent about sponsored content. Authenticity is crucial in influencer marketing, and being upfront about partnerships builds trust with potential students.

Building a Community
Creating a strong community around your courses can lead to increased student satisfaction, better retention rates, and more word-of-mouth referrals. It's about fostering a sense of belonging and shared learning.
Start by creating spaces for your students to interact. This could be a private Facebook group, a Discord server, or a forum on your course platform. Encourage students to share their progress, ask questions, and support each other.
Regular live events can help strengthen your community. Host monthly Q&A sessions, bring in guest experts, or organize virtual meetups. These events give students a chance to interact with you and each other in real-time.
Don't forget to celebrate your students' successes. Share case studies, highlight student projects, or create a "student of the month" feature. This not only motivates your current students but also shows potential students the value of your courses.
Remember, building a community takes time and consistent effort. Be patient, stay engaged, and always focus on providing value to your students.
Analyzing Marketing Metrics
To truly excel in digital course marketing, you need to understand and act on your marketing metrics. This data-driven approach can help you refine your strategies and maximize your results.
Start by identifying the key performance indicators (KPIs) that matter most for your courses. This might include metrics like conversion rates, student engagement levels, or customer lifetime value.
Use tools like Google Analytics to track website traffic and user behavior. Pay attention to which pages are most popular, where your traffic is coming from, and how users navigate your site.
For email marketing, focus on metrics like open rates, click-through rates, and unsubscribe rates. These can give you insights into what types of content resonate with your audience and how to improve your email campaigns.
Don't forget about social media metrics. Look at engagement rates, reach, and follower growth to gauge the effectiveness of your social media strategies.
Remember, the goal isn't just to collect data, but to use it to make informed decisions. Regularly review your metrics, identify trends, and adjust your marketing strategies accordingly.
